ABSTRACT
Shigella
species frequently cause bacillary dysentery and remain a major public health concern in low- and middle-income countries. We report draft genomes of 22 Senegalese
Shigella
isolates including
S. sonnei
,
S. flexneri
, and
S. boydii
. Genome sizes range from 4.34 to 5.54 Mb, with GC contents ranging from 50.25% to 50.73%. These data provide a resource for genomic epidemiology and antimicrobial resistance of
Shigella
in West Africa.
